Form 4: C4 Therapeutics Chief Legal Officer Reports Stock Transactions
SEC Form 4 Filing
Jolie Siegel, Chief Legal Officer of C4 Therapeutics, reports the vesting and tax withholding of performance restricted stock units.
Summary
- On November 7, 2024, Jolie Siegel, the Chief Legal Officer of C4 Therapeutics, engaged in transactions involving the company's common stock.
- Siegel acquired 3,750 shares of common stock through the vesting of performance restricted stock units (PRSUs).
- 1,102 shares were withheld by C4 Therapeutics to satisfy tax obligations related to the vesting of the PRSUs.
- Following these transactions, Siegel directly owns 56,488 shares of C4 Therapeutics common stock.
- Siegel also holds 10,500 performance restricted stock units.
